Waterloo sits in the heart of the Black Hawk County landscape, where the Cedar River cuts through northeastern Iowa's rolling agricultural terrain. The region has a genuine blue-collar golf culture — courses here are workhorses, built for the community rather than the brochure, and they carry the kind of unpretentious character that defines Midwest public golf at its best.
The Irv Warren Memorial Golf Course carries a name that signals civic pride and local legacy. Memorial designations like this one typically honor figures who gave meaningful service to a community or its recreational life, and the name alone suggests this is a course with roots — a place that means something to the people who've played it for decades rather than a facility chasing a trophy rack.
As a full 18-hole, par-72 layout in a mid-sized Iowa city, this is everyday golf in the most earnest sense: accessible, community-owned, and shaped by the seasons of the upper Midwest — the brief, brilliant summers and shoulder seasons that make every decent playing day feel worth the trip.
| Tee | Yards | Rating | Slope | Par |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Blue · men | 6,194 | 68.9 | 117 | 72 |
| Yellow · men | 5,954 | 67.7 | 113 | 72 |
| Yellow · women | 5,954 | 73.5 | 122 | 72 |
| White · men | 5,512 | 65.6 | 108 | 72 |
| White · women | 5,512 | 70.9 | 118 | 72 |
